## Deploying Keyturn

Hey — deploying our rotation tool Keyturn is pretty painless. Build the binary, push it to the Opsbay registry, and roll it out with the standard chart. It rotates everything nightly, so don't panic about stale creds. Before you deploy, sanity-check the config, which currently looks like this.

config for kahag-tafop:
WENWYN_PIN=7412
WENWYN_TENANT=fenion
WENWYN_METRICS_HOST=metrics.wenwyn.zemvarnet.local
WENWYN_SEAL=seal_cafee3b9
WENWYN_STANDBY_TEAM=praox

Heads up: if the Lintrock baseline file in the Quarrow repo drifts from main, CI fails with a "stale baseline" error even when the code is fine. Quick fix is to regenerate the baseline on a clean checkout and re-push. If a customer build is blocked, confirm the failing run matches the token below before escalating.

build token for yadug-yagag: htk21_c863c33eb8b82c0c9c152

## Build Provenance — Harrowfield Gateway

Every Harrowfield telemetry gateway firmware image is built on the Stonecroft pipeline and signed before release. Support staff verifying a customer unit should compare the reported image against the release ledger before filing a hardware escalation. For the current stable release, the provenance token to match against is the following.

build token for tajeg-bajep: htk14_409ba9df6b8acb